I bought 12 hatching eggs from Chickcharney farm in NC and hope to order in some chicks in late May. Their birds and philosophy seem to fit what we wanted.
The plan is to process those that will be processed at 20 weeks. This farm's birds average a 4.5 lb dressed carcass at that age raised on an 18% feed.
We did not want a fast growing eating/pooping monstrosity commercial bird that could not grow to maturity (without becoming crippled) and reproduce and we wanted a heritage breed.
